("The Congo Project" is a project led by Jason (me) and Rachael (my wife) Thompson to raise $10,000 to buy a building that will serve as a “rescue center” for 15 abandoned women & their 18 children in eastern Congo (DRC). The ministry potential of having a building like this is endless. While the ultimate goal is to bring these 15 women to a point of complete restoration so that they can become self-sustaining once again, as Caleb Bislow told me, “As long as there is conflict in the Congo, there will be a need for this building.”
According to one article I read, the prevalence of rape & other sexual violence in eastern Congo is described as the worst in the world! No wonder why Caleb described it as, "simply the ugliest place I have been."
Caleb also told me that there are thousands of more women, like those of “Jehovah Jireh”, who are waiting to be rescued. Thus, this building will have the potential to be used for years
to come as a “safe haven” and “rescue center” for the thousands of abandoned women (and their children) of the DRC.
